Blaney Wins, Wallace Surges at Phoenix
Description
Ryan Blaney secured his second consecutive win at Phoenix Raceway, marking the first victory for anyone other than Tyler Reddick in the 2026 NASCAR Cup Series. The race was marked by numerous wrecks and a shuffled field. Bubba Wallace had a standout performance, charging from twenty-eighth to sixth, while Erik Jones secured his first top ten of the year with a tenth-place finish. Shane van Gisbergen overcame two spins to finish eleventh and maintain his fifth place in points. Joey Logano, Daniel Suarez, and Austin Cindric had tough days, crashing or falling back in the field. These results indicate early season momentum shifts, with Wallace and Jones building confidence on ovals. All eyes are on Las Vegas Motor Speedway this Sunday, where Logano could rebound, and Wallace and Suarez aim to maintain their momentum.
